Перейти к публикации
  • разработка интернет магазинов на opencart
  • доработка интернет магазинов на opencart

Редактирование поля в order_info через AJAX


Moonwalker
 Погделиться

Рекомендованные сообещёния

Всем привет.

Понадобилось тут кой-чего добавить в магазине в информацию о заказе, пыиюсь понять, как реализовать.

Нужно на страниэто просмотра заказа (именно order_info) иметь возможность поправить данные в опрегделенном поле. Пусть это бугдет в этолом бесполезное $invoice_no (оно уже есть в бд, не надо ничего добавлять).

При этом нужно, чтобы это поле можно было править именно на страниэто просмотра (не в редактировании). Желательно - без перезагрузки страницы.

 

Куда копать? Сам не когдер, но методом тыка какое-нить решение перегделаю в нужное ))

Может, есть какой модуль, который позволит это реализовать? Другие поля трогать не надо, им вообещё страница просмотра заказа уже за столько лет перепилена тысячу раз )))

 

ocStore 1.5.5.1

 

update. Решил пока временно через модуль отслеживания трек-номера @toporchilloНо в этолом может понадобиться потому чтольше одного поля, поэтому не помешало бы какое-нить подобное решение ))

Изменено пользователем Moonwalker
Ссылка на комменирий
Погделиться на других сайих


1 час назад, Moonwalker сказал:

Нужно на страниэто просмотра заказа (именно order_info) иметь возможность поправить данные в опрегделенном поле. Пусть это бугдет в этолом бесполезное $invoice_no (оно уже есть в бд, не надо ничего добавлять).

При этом нужно, чтобы это поле можно было править именно на страниэто просмотра (не в редактировании). Желательно - без перезагрузки страницы.

Честно, я вопрос не понял.

Вот пример, как я беру ийтл и записываю в скрытый инпут некие параметры

$title = $('title').context;
$('#title').val($title.title);
$('#url').val($title.URL);

 

<input type="hidden" name="title" id="title" value="">
<input type="hidden" name="url" id="url" value="">

Ссылка на комменирий
Погделиться на других сайих

9 минут назад, esculapra сказал:

Вот пример, как я беру ийтл и записываю в скрытый инпут некие параметры

Моя функция срабатывает при появлении модального окна. И потом я могу отпрафить форму со всеми параметрами

Ссылка на комменирий
Погделиться на других сайих

8 часов назад, esculapra сказал:

Честно, я вопрос не понял.

Условно, на страниэто информации о заказе (в админке) есть поле с номером инвойса (в этолом бесполезное).

 

2021-05-21_22-38-50.jpg.071d8fd3b400e144ebbe776442a5043a.jpg

Мне вот это значение Invoice-Number-2021-0028 хочется иметь возможность поправить в БД через AJAX прямо на этот страниэто, без необходимости переходить в редактирование заказа.

Изменено пользователем Moonwalker
Ссылка на комменирий
Погделиться на других сайих


11 часов назад, Moonwalker сказал:

Мне вот это значение Invoice-Number-2021-0028 хочется иметь возможность поправить в БД через AJAX прямо на этот страниэто, без необходимости переходить в редактирование заказа.

В админке? Да можно сгделать как инпут и добавить кнопку чтобы через акакс изменять

Ссылка на комменирий
Погделиться на других сайих

Создайте аккаунт или войдите в него для комментирования

Вы должны быть пользователем, чтобы осивить комменирий

Создать аккаунт

Зарегистрируйтесь для получения аккауни. Это просто!

Зарегистрировать аккаунт

Войти

Уже зарегистрированы? Войдите згдесь.

Войти сейчас
 Погделиться

×
×
  • Создать...

Важная информация

На нашем сайте используются файлы cookie и происходит обрилитка некоторых персональных данных пользователей, чтобы улучшить пользовательский интерфейс. Чтобы узнать для чего и какие персональные данные мы обрабатываем перейдите по ссылке. Если Вы нажмете «Я даю согласие», это означает, что Вы понимаете и принимаете все условия, указанные в этом Уведомлении о Конфигденциальности.